A staple
I use this for highlighting my hair. I use this with 20 vol Wella developer. I mix the bleach powder with the developer at a 1 to 2 ratio. I just mix it in a plastic container with a plastic spoon.I use forpro embossed foil sheets from Amazon. They are about five dollars for 100 sheets. I also use a rat tail comb and a rat tail coloring brush to apply the bleach. If itâs your first time I would recommend the âellebangsâ baby light turorial on YouTube. I donât do the color melt at the end and I also have to leave the bleach in longer than she does on the video.I have made lots of mistakes so I would recommendâ¦.1. Use very small sections of hair in each foil.2. Make sure you saturate the hair with the bleach.3. Make sure that you donât put too much bleach in the foil close to the roots or it can seep out and make blotches or stripes.4. Check one foil to see if itâs light enough before taking them all out. I have heard âthe color inside a banana peelâ is good. (I have to leave my foils in always longer than I think and I also have to warm them up with the blow dryer to give them a boost. If it hasnât processed all the way you will end up with orangey highlights ð.)I like to use Wella color charm t18 toner (with 10 vol developer) afterwards to give the blonde highlights a cooler tone.If your foils bleed or you make a mistake, you can go to Sally beauty and ask someone there which Wella color charm Demi permanent is closest to your natural color. Then use that to cover any blotches or reverse highlight if you put too much blonde in one area.Doing it yourself is so much cheaper than a salon. I plan to keep using this great product indefinitely.Have fun and good luck!
